DF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2016 in Review

275 of the 3,748 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Dean Foods Company (DF) for Q2 2016, worth a combined $2.05B — up 4.9% from $1.96B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 45 funds opened new DF positions and 25 closed out — a net gain of 20 holders — while 108 added to existing stakes and 81 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Vanguard Group, adding an estimated $24.4M. The largest seller was Homestead Advisers, cutting an estimated $29.3M.
